About Tonawanda Elementary School

Tonawanda Elementary School is a public elementary school in Tonawanda, NY, part of TONAWANDA CITY SCHOOL DISTRICT. Tonawanda Elementary School serves approximately 807 students, and covers grades Pre-K-5th, and has a 11.4:1 student-teacher ratio. Tonawanda Elementary School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 3.8 out of 10 and ranks #4,362 of 4,742 schools in NY.

Structured state assessment records for Tonawanda Elementary School show 49%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2021) and 46%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2021).
